Working from a coffee shop in Sea Point or a remote lodge in the Karoo requires more than a laptop. You need data security that moves as fast as you do. Portable storage for digital nomads in South Africa isn't just about extra space... it is about surviving load shedding and spotty Wi-Fi while keeping your creative projects safe and accessible wherever you roam. ⚡
Time is the most valuable currency for any nomad. When you are sitting in a local café with limited battery life, you cannot afford to wait twenty minutes for a file transfer. Investing in high-speed external SSDs ensures that your 4K footage or massive databases move in seconds. These drives are built to withstand the bumps of travel while providing speeds that traditional hard drives simply cannot match.
While your primary workstation might rely on a fast internal solid state drive, your backup routine needs to be just as robust. Many South African professionals are now splitting their workflows. They keep their active OS on a lightning-fast internal unit and move their heavy archives to a portable drive. This setup protects your primary system from bloat while keeping your portfolio mobile.
Size matters when you are living out of a backpack. Choosing the right external form factor can mean the difference between a sleek setup and a cluttered mess of cables. Modern external drives are often smaller than a credit card, making them easy to tuck into a pocket or a laptop sleeve. 🔧
a "3-2-1" backup strategy even while travelling. Keep three copies of your data: one on your laptop, one on a portable SSD, and one in the cloud. Since South African upload speeds can be unpredictable, your portable SSD acts as your primary safety net when the Wi-Fi fails at your Airbnb.

For portability and speed, choose an SSD: look for the best portable SSD for travel with USB-C, durability, and at least 1TB capacity.
Use a rugged external SSD for travel if you need speed and shock resistance; HDDs work for budget bulk storage but are slower.
Most nomads pick 1TB–2TB; pair a portable hard drive for digital nomads with cloud backup for redundancy and space flexibility.
Yes — a portable NAS for remote work offers multi-device access and local backups, ideal for teams or heavy media workflows.
Use encrypted portable storage for remote workers, enable device encryption, and keep an offsite cloud backup for critical files.
No — combine cloud backup and portable storage for nomads to avoid unreliable local internet and ensure quick restores offline.
Choose a fast USB-C SSD for laptops (USB 3.2 or Thunderbolt) for the quickest file transfers and smooth editing on the go.
